Aussie morning TV presenter Kylie Gillies has accidentally dropped an X-rated gaffe live on-air, leaving her co-host absolutely hysterical as the pair struggled to finish the segment.

Channel 7’s The Morning Show host had begun to address the impacts of green noise on sleep when she got tongue tied reading the teleprompter and harmlessly let out a C-bomb.

Stumbling briefly, Gillies caught herself and continued to recite her lines before turning away from the camera mortified.

Sat beside her, Sally Bowry immediately clocked the blunder and contained her excitement before throwing back to the popular figure.

The two quickly became overcome with laughter, with a red-faced Gillies burying her head in her hands before gazing sheepishly back at viewers.

The clip was posted to social media on Tuesday after the show that morning with the caption: “10/10 for keeping it together 🤣”.

It offered the long-time host an opportunity to explain herself, which she wasted no time in doing.

“I AM SO SORRY. I saw ‘colour’, was reading ahead to ‘chat’ ..and ended up somewhere in between 😬😬😬”, Gillies wrote.
